Road Crack Repair in Little Rock, AR
Road crack repair services focus on addressing cracks that develop in asphalt or concrete sur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and residential roads. These repairs typically involve sealing or filling cracks to prevent water intrusion, which can cause further deterioration, and to restore the surface’s integrity and appearance. Projects may range from small cracks in residential driveways to larger, more extensive repairs on commercial parking lots, ensuring the surface remains safe, functional, and visually appealing.
Property owners interested in crack repair usually want to understand the different repair methods available, the types of cracks that can be fixed, and how the repairs can extend the lifespan of the pavement. It’s also helpful to know whether cracks are caused by settling, temperature fluctuations, or heavy traffic, as this can influence the best repair approach. Proper assessment and timely repairs can help maintain property value and reduce the need for more costly resurfacing or replacement in the future.
